什么是以太坊钱包地址评分? 以太坊钱包地址评分是指对以太坊钱包地址的安全性、信誉度以及使用记录进行评估的...
随着比特币和其他加密货币的普及,越来越多的人希望能自制一个比特币钱包,以便更好地管理和保护他们的数字资产。一个比特币钱包不仅仅是一个存储工具,它的安全性至关重要。在这篇文章中,我们将探讨如何自制一个比特币钱包,涉及到的工具、步骤以及注意事项,同时也会解答一些可能与之相关的问题。
比特币钱包是存储比特币私钥和公钥的工具,用户通过它来接收、保存和发送比特币。比特币钱包可以是软件(数字钱包)、硬件(专用设备)或纸质(打印出的私钥和公钥)。它们的功能在于help用户管理比特币资产,但安全性和使用便捷性因钱包类型而异。
自制比特币钱包的主要原因包括对隐私和安全性的追求。与市面上的钱包相比,自制钱包可以让用户完全掌控自己的私钥,不必担心其私钥会被第三方或公司泄露。此外,自制钱包还可以根据自己的需求进行定制,增加一些额外的安全措施,例如多重签名、冷存储等。
自制比特币钱包的过程相对复杂,但遵循以下步骤可以让你成功创建一个安全的比特币钱包。
私钥是生成比特币的关键,公钥则用于接收比特币。为了生成私钥和公钥,你需要使用一些加密算法,例如椭圆曲线加密 (Elliptic Curve Cryptography, ECC)。常见的库有 BitcoinJS(JavaScript)和 Pycoin(Python)。
根据你的需求,你可以选择不同的创建方式:
无论是哪种钱包,你都需要重视安全性。可以考虑以下安全措施:
在完全投入使用前,确保你的钱包正常运作。可以从小额比特币入手进行测试,确保交易能够顺利进行,没有安全漏洞。
自制比特币钱包的安全性主要取决于几个因素,包括生成私钥的方法、存储私钥的方式以及你对安全措施的重视程度。如果私钥是在网络环境中生成的,那么就可能面临被盗的风险,因此建议始终在离线环境中进行操作。此外,要确保你的环境是安全的,不受病毒和恶意软件的侵扰。
为了增强安全性,用户应该考虑多层次的安全措施。例如使用硬件安全模块(HSM)进行私钥的存储,或使用纸质钱包进行冷存储。此外,定期更新安全策略和软件,以应对新出现的安全威胁也是十分重要的。
自制钱包和使用现成钱包都有各自的优缺点。自制钱包的最大优势在于用户对私钥的完全控制,无需信任任何第三方。然而,这也要求用户具备一定的技术知识,操作不当可能导致资产损失。相较之下,现成的钱包在用户体验上通常较为友好,但可能面临第三方的风险,用户需对钱包服务商的信任程度做出判断。
另外,现成钱包通常会提供便捷的功能,如瞬时交易、支持多种币种等,而自制钱包则需要用户自己实现这些功能,难度较高且耗时。
备份比特币钱包是确保资产安全的重要步骤。推荐的方法是将私钥和助记词保存到多个不同的安全位置。你可以使用加密存储设备,或将备份写在纸上并妥善保管。
另外,最好将备份存放在不同的地点,防止因自然灾害或意外事件导致备份全部损失。定期检查你的备份,确保其可用性。需要注意的是,尽量避免将备份存储在网络连接的设备上,以防止黑客窃取。
在一些国家和地区,自制加密货币钱包可能会涉及法律和合规问题。根据当地的金融法规,用户可能需要注册并遵循反洗钱(AML)和客户身份识别(KYC)的要求。了解你所在国家的法律法规是十分必要的,尤其是如果你打算以任何方式将钱包商业化或向他人提供服务。
此外,确保遵循所有相关的税务规定,避免在报告税务时出现麻烦。建议咨询专业的法律顾问,以确保你的钱包建设符合所有必要的法律框架。
一旦钱包丢失或被盗,追回比特币的可能性较低,因此预防是最好的策略。然而,如果遭遇此类事件,你应当立刻冻结与钱包相关联的账户,以减少进一步损失。通过与你使用的钱包服务商的支持团队联系,查找是否有可能找回被盗资产的途径。
同时,努力收集所有的交易记录和钱包信息,这可能会用于法律途径的咨询。在未来的操作中,建议使用更为安全的钱包解决方案,如双重身份验证、硬件钱包等,来最大限度降低此类风险。
综上所述,自制比特币钱包不仅可提升资产管理的安全性,并且让用户拥有更高的自主权。但与此同时,用户也需要承担相应的风险和责任,确保遵循最佳实践来保障自己的资产安全。